VIDEO: Police search for whoever keeps burglarizing a Montgomery Co. store

The series of burglaries happened at the Stay Lit Smoke Shop on Ridge Road.

DAMASCUS, Md. — Police are investigating after a Damascus store has been burglarized nearly five times in four months. 

According to the Montgomery County Department of Police, the series of burglaries happened at the Stay Lit Smoke Shop on Ridge Road.

As of Nov. 27, there have been four reported burglaries at the store and one attempted burglary:

  • August 6 at 12:35 a.m. 
  • August 25 at 4:30 a.m. 
  • September 17 at 3:35 a.m. 
  • September 24 at 4:00 a.m. (attempted) 
  • November 6 at 3:40 a.m. 

"It just boggles the mind why this would happen over and over again," said Charlie Westbrook, a customer of the shop when he heard about the repeat burglaries. 

Investigators say in each of the burglaries, between two and five people entered the business by smashing either the front door or front window with various objects. Once the suspects get inside, they took "assorted merchandise." 

Police believe all the burglaries were committed by the same suspects and released surveillance video Monday. 

Since the burglaries began, Owner Mickey Ray Sinatra says he has spent tens of thousands of dollars replacing the broken glass in the store. After the last break-in, a countertop is still shattered. Now Sinatra has added bars on the windows to try to prevent it from happening again. 

Anyone with information is asked to contact detectives through Crime Solvers of Montgomery County at 1-866-411-8477 or online at  www.crimesolversmcmd.org . Investigators are offering a reward of up to $10,000 for information leading to the arrest of the suspects involved.
